About Los granujas (1925) — A Delightful Comedy of Youth and Camaraderie
In the early days of Spanish cinema, director Fernando Delgado de Lara brings us Los granujas, a comedy that showcases the country's emerging talent. Set in the vibrant streets of 1920s Spain, the film follows a group of mischievous young friends as they navigate the ups and downs of life. With a cast that includes Alfredo Hurtado 'Pitusín' and Irene Alba, Los granujas is a delightful and lighthearted portrayal of youth and camaraderie.
